MindsDB Business Model Canvas: Complete BMC Analysis
The MindsDB Business Model Canvas reveals how this open-source company democratizes AI by letting developers query ML models with SQL—no data science expertise required. By treating AI models as virtual database tables, MindsDB eliminates complex ML pipelines. This developer-first simplification mirrors the Stripe Business Model Canvas approach to payments and the Tinybird Business Model Canvas approach to real-time analytics.
Value Propositions: AI with SQL
MindsDB's Value Propositions include AI predictions via SQL queries, no-code ML model training, native database integrations, and open-source transparency. This "meet developers where they are" philosophy resembles Stripe's seven-lines-of-code payment integration and Tinybird's SQL-to-API approach.
Revenue Streams: Open Core Model
Revenue flows from cloud-hosted managed service, enterprise licenses, premium features, and support contracts. This open-core model mirrors successful strategies in the broader SaaS Business Model Canvas, where free community editions drive adoption while enterprise features drive revenue.
Customer Segments in the BMC
MindsDB's Customer Segments include data engineers, backend developers, enterprise data teams, and startups needing AI without ML engineers. This technical audience matches the developer-buyer in the Stripe Business Model Canvas and Tinybird Business Model Canvas.
Key Resources: Open-Source Community and Integrations
The Key Resources block includes the open-source codebase, database integrations (PostgreSQL, MySQL, MongoDB), ML model connectors (OpenAI, Hugging Face), and developer community. These ecosystem assets parallel the Slack Business Model Canvas integration strategy.
Key Partners and Key Activities
Key partners include database vendors, cloud providers, AI model providers (OpenAI, Hugging Face), and developer communities. Key activities encompass open-source development, integration building, enterprise sales, and developer advocacy. Compare this to the platform ecosystem in the Palantir Business Model Canvas.
Channels and Customer Relationships
Channels include GitHub, developer documentation, tech conferences, and direct enterprise sales. Customer relationships build through community support, documentation, and enterprise success teams—similar to the developer relations in the Stripe Business Model Canvas.
Comparing AI Infrastructure Business Model Canvases
Study related BMC examples: Tinybird BMC for developer data infrastructure, Stripe BMC for developer-first platforms, Palantir BMC for enterprise AI, and OpenArt BMC for AI creative tools.
